Hawaii Synchronization and Public Performance License for Multimedia is a legal requirement for individuals or businesses intending to use copyrighted music, sound recordings, or audiovisual works in their multimedia projects within the state of Hawaii. This license ensures that the creators and owners of the copyrighted materials are properly compensated for the use of their works, while also granting the licensee the right to synchronize the music or audiovisual content with their multimedia creations. The Hawaii Synchronization License specifically pertains to the right to synchronize copyrighted music or sound recordings with multimedia projects such as films, TV shows, commercials, video games, online videos, documentaries, or any other multimedia medium. It allows the licensee the ability to combine the audio works with their visuals, ensuring that the music seamlessly complements the content and adds an enhanced experience for the audience. On the other hand, the Hawaii Public Performance License for Multimedia focuses on the public performance aspect of multimedia projects. This license is required when the multimedia content, which includes copyrighted music, sound recordings, or audiovisual works, is intended to be publicly displayed or performed, such as in theaters, concert venues, conference events, exhibitions, public broadcasts, or any other public settings. There are no specific subsets or types of Hawaii Synchronization and Public Performance License for Multimedia mentioned, as these licenses generally cover all types of multimedia projects. However, it is important to note that the same multimedia project may require separate licenses for each copyrighted work used. For instance, if a video game incorporates various pieces of copyrighted music, the licensee would need to secure individual synchronization licenses for each composition. The Hawaii Synchronization and Public Performance License for Multimedia provide legal protection and compliance for individuals, businesses, and organizations seeking to use copyrighted music, sound recordings, or audiovisual works, allowing them to create engaging multimedia projects while respecting the rights and ownership of the original creators.

Note that synchronization licenses are for video products (DVDs, YouTube videos, other web videos, and slideshows). If you are creating an audio-only product, such as CDs or vinyl records, you need a mechanical license instead. Mechanical is for audio-only, synchronization is for video.

Business owners in the United States should contact the three rights agencies that handle all public performance licensing in the United States, ASCAP, BMI, and SESAC, to inquire about obtaining public performance licenses.

A synchronization license pays a royalty to the copyright holder (owner) of the composition (song). This is typically the composer or their publisher. However, sometimes rights are sold. If synchronization rights are sold, a song might have a new owner, other than the original composer or publisher.

A license granting permission to synchronize a song with moving images on a screen - generally in television, film, or advertisements. Sync licenses are required from both the recording owner and the composition owner when a song is used, and they are most often paid as a one-time up-front fee.

A synchronization license is an agreement between a music user and the owner of a copyrighted composition (song) that grants permission to release the song in a video format (YouTube, DVDs, Blue-ray discs). This permission is also called synchronization rights, synch rights, or sync rights.
